Vietnam President to visit Japan as countries discuss stronger ties
November 23, 2023HANOI – Vietnamese President Vo Van Thuong will visit Japan next week, a spokesperson for Vietnam’s Foreign Ministry said on Nov 23, as the two countries discuss strengthening their relations.
Closer ties would confirm Vietnam’s increasingly strategic role as an important link in global supply chains amid trade tension between China and the West, which is helping to bring foreign investment to the South-east Asian country as some companies relocate operations from China.…
